WebBottom line: Both liveable and livable are correct spellings for describing something or a place that is suitable or fit to live in or with. Examples of liveable/livable used in sentences: Let us make this house livable/liveable once more. Having you in … WebSep 27, 2024 · Liveable is an adjective, the noun forms are liveability and liveableness. Liveable is the preferred British spelling. Livable is the preferred American spelling, it is …
